
Mi
18.09.2017
20:10:26
ых

Boris
18.09.2017
20:11:09
Как поднять оаус сервер?

Google

Boris
18.09.2017
20:12:50
Реактор очень ок, например

Mi
18.09.2017
20:13:06
а рэст без спринга с oauth2 или jwt?

gxwin
18.09.2017
20:13:15

Boris
18.09.2017
20:14:07

Mi
18.09.2017
20:14:53
ну задумка достаточно банальная: своя регистрация/аутентификация + всякие фэйсбуки и тд
поэтому нужен клиент + сервер

gxwin
18.09.2017
20:15:14

Boris
18.09.2017
20:16:41

Mi
18.09.2017
20:16:57
но как уйти от спринга
и не велосипедить

gxwin
18.09.2017
20:17:37

Mi
18.09.2017
20:18:34

Google

Mi
18.09.2017
20:18:41
но вопрос в скорости и качестве

gxwin
18.09.2017
20:19:02
сначала надо задизайнить и написать

Boris
18.09.2017
20:19:22

gxwin
18.09.2017
20:20:38
ну речь про то что он уже тратит время, ничего плохого в том чтобы иметь свой сервак-фреймворк.
единственное что реально придется решать между красиво и быстро
но я рекомендую красиво, чтобы как портфолио смотрелось. Мол чтобы видели что не только можешь мавеном натянуть спринг, а еще нативно покапаться умеешь
лайт джава, jooby - они поверх undertow (последний еще поверх нетти может)

Mi
18.09.2017
20:22:52

gxwin
18.09.2017
20:22:53
можно по-инженерить их для своих решений

Mi
18.09.2017
20:23:12
ну это уже лирика
короче нормальных решений нет, как я понял
потому что время тут ключевой фактор

Boris
18.09.2017
20:24:13
Чтобы показать оно конечно хорошо, да, но я пока работаю на компанию, которая делает продукт, а не показывает

gxwin
18.09.2017
20:25:47
это моя еще надежда чтоб не педалить на го
ну типа в корутинах там все корутинить :)
это я про пет-проекты и рест-сервисы, понятно что приложения уровня банка - это джава
со спрингом или ЕЕ

Mi
18.09.2017
20:31:14

Google

gxwin
18.09.2017
20:36:38
ну тебе для чего? Если для диплома, то бери что есть (там вроде еще были серваки у котлина), если хочешь покорить сердца джавистов - то даже не мечтай, первое что упрекнут - где сервлеты и почему тут не как в спринге. Джависты самое консервативное комьюнити, 90% будут долбится по старинке, хоть люди сделают что-то типа play или spark java
вот тебе почти все творения джава мира (как фреймворки так и платформы есть)
https://www.techempower.com/benchmarks/#section=data-r14&hw=ph&test=plaintext&l=8vn05b&a=2
не смотри что там половина за 3 ляма, а другие в сотнях тысяч, просто там синхронный и асинхронные i/o
ну и конечно с бизнес логикой все эти цифры превратятся в тыкву
Да тут уже многое завезли с моего прошлого визита
https://github.com/KotlinBy/awesome-kotlin#libraries-frameworks-web


Anton
19.09.2017
06:39:07
Я конечно понимаю, что есть каста программистов которым нравится магия (максимум рефлексии, чтобы прям программировать декларативно) и, конечно, это их выбор, но почему они не накатят что-нибудь типа руби (или из скриптового), там чистой воды одна магия (в рельсах). Я всегда думал, что если берешь статик язык, то там максимум хардорда и минимум декларативности
Потому-что не умеют. Есть простой подход: "каждой задачи - свой инструмент". Если человек всегда выбирает один, даже если он не очень подходит, то логично предположить, что других он просто не знает

Igor
19.09.2017
06:45:23
он ведь сырой
Мне понравился ;) В сравнении со спрингом офигенно легкий

Andrey
19.09.2017
06:57:58

Mi
19.09.2017
07:00:47
там не конкретно дто
а просто сущность, которой нет в бд
то есть нет конкретной таблицы для этой сущности
и если нет аннотации @Entity, то всё, начинается ад

Lev
19.09.2017
07:37:11
А тут про работу (вакансию) можно спрашивать, удаленную, на котлине, включая фронт, без всякой фигни типа отчетов по времени и скрама, где посто надо задачу сделать и получишь белую приличную такую зп и гамают в Stellaris/Factorio/Borderlands?

Anton
19.09.2017
07:40:59
нет

Lev
19.09.2017
07:43:05
Дико извиняюсь

Михаил
19.09.2017
08:16:15
Всем привет, я видел тут есть full - stack developers, расскажите, пожалуйста, как вы используете Kotlin(замена Java или Node.js) и с какими Web Framework(Angular/React)

Sergey
19.09.2017
08:37:45

Lev
19.09.2017
08:38:03
Ну погугли
Пошаговая стратегия

Anton
19.09.2017
08:39:10

Google

Михаил
19.09.2017
08:43:09
Ясненько, спасибо, за ответ. А что относительно Web Framework?

Anton
19.09.2017
08:44:01

Lev
19.09.2017
08:49:51
Это вакансия была, а не поиск работы

Anton
19.09.2017
08:51:15
https://t.me/kotlin_jobs

Lev
19.09.2017
08:59:00
Спсб, позже размещу

Михаил
19.09.2017
08:59:19
Спасибо, что поделились опытом)

Lev
19.09.2017
08:59:41

Kira
19.09.2017
09:03:06

Lev
19.09.2017
09:03:48
Сейчас на js. Но я точно переведу на котлин, правда коряво слегка будет.

Kira
19.09.2017
09:05:03
Ого, если для себя - скинешь сюда?
Интересно как это будет на котлине

Ivan
19.09.2017
09:05:37
Кстати у кого-нибудь есть опыт использования этого фреймворка?

whalemare
19.09.2017
09:17:53
Это я где-то ошибся или студия?

Lev
19.09.2017
09:34:57

Quantum Harmonizer
19.09.2017
09:36:22
?

Aleksandr
19.09.2017
09:57:20
Господа, подскажите, пожалуйста! Как принудительно кастовать подкласс в родительский класс?

Sergey
19.09.2017
09:57:43
A as B?

Quantum Harmonizer
19.09.2017
09:57:51

Aleksandr
19.09.2017
09:58:28
val fragment = FragmentSomething() as Fragment

Google

Quantum Harmonizer
19.09.2017
09:59:18

Aleksandr
19.09.2017
09:59:41
большое спасибо! ?

gxwin
19.09.2017
10:44:04

Lev
19.09.2017
10:45:20

? animufag ?
19.09.2017
12:28:21
https://t.me/kotlin_jobs
Не понимаю тех кто не пишет удаленка или нет (обычно нет) не пишет город (ну понятно что Москва) и не пишет где именно в Москве
В спб то я на ветрах например отказался работать, в Москве то ещё острее эта проблема

Anton
19.09.2017
12:29:40
зажрались

Sergey
19.09.2017
12:29:44
в слаке регулярно постят удаленку на котлин
и релокейты
olx в берлин релокейтит, пейментами заниматься

gxwin
19.09.2017
12:30:19
а как выглядит удаленка, договор какой-то или так чисто на доверии?

Anton
19.09.2017
12:30:28
договор конечно